Richmond's Unique Drainage Challenges: A City Below Sea Level
Richmond's distinctive geography presents a complex set of drainage challenges that set it apart from many other municipalities. Much of the city's land mass lies at or even below sea level, a factor that profoundly impacts its hydrological dynamics [1]. This topographical reality means that Richmond cannot rely on gravity drainage alone to manage stormwater and groundwater effectively. Instead, it necessitates a robust, engineered approach to water management, with sump pumps playing a pivotal role in individual homes.
High Water Table and Deltaic Soils
The city's foundation is primarily composed of deltaic soils, characterized by their fine-grained nature and poor drainage capabilities [2]. This soil composition, combined with a naturally high water table, creates an environment where groundwater can easily accumulate around foundations. During periods of heavy rainfall or high tides, this water table can rise significantly, exerting hydrostatic pressure on basement walls and floors, making homes particularly vulnerable to seepage and flooding.
The Impact of Heavy Rainfall
British Columbia's Lower Mainland is renowned for its temperate rainforest climate, which brings considerable annual precipitation. Richmond experiences significant rainfall throughout the year, with particularly wet months typically including November, December, and January [3]. This consistent and often intense rainfall directly contributes to elevated groundwater levels and increased surface runoff, placing immense strain on drainage systems. A single, heavy downpour can quickly overwhelm inadequate or malfunctioning sump pump systems, turning a minor issue into a major flood event.
Land Subsidence: A Gradual Threat
Adding to these challenges is the ongoing phenomenon of land subsidence. Studies indicate that land in Richmond is expected to continue to subside, or lower, by measurable amounts over time [4]. This gradual sinking further exacerbates the city's vulnerability to flooding and makes the reliance on mechanical drainage systems, such as sump pumps, even more critical for maintaining effective flood protection for residential and commercial properties.

How Sump Pumps Work: Your Home's First Line of Defense
A sump pump is a relatively simple yet incredibly effective device designed to remove excess water from your home's lowest point, typically a basement or crawl space. Understanding its basic operation can help homeowners appreciate its vital role.
Basic Mechanism
The core of a sump pump system involves a sump pit, a basin dug into the lowest part of your basement floor. This pit collects water that seeps through foundation walls or drains from perimeter drains. Inside the pit, the sump pump is equipped with a float switch. As water levels rise in the pit, the float switch is activated, triggering the pump to turn on. The pump then rapidly expels the collected water through a discharge pipe and away from your home's foundation, typically to a storm drain or a designated outdoor area, preventing basement flooding.
Types of Sump Pumps
There are two primary types of sump pumps commonly used in residential settings:
* Submersible Sump Pumps: These pumps are designed to sit directly in the sump pit, submerged in water. They are generally quieter, more aesthetically pleasing, and have a longer lifespan due to their water-cooled motors. Their sealed design also makes them less prone to clogging from debris. * Pedestal Sump Pumps: In contrast, pedestal pumps have their motor mounted above the sump pit, with a long shaft extending down to the impeller. They are typically louder but can be a more economical option and are easier to access for maintenance or repairs. They are often chosen when the sump pit is too narrow for a submersible pump.
Key Components
Beyond the pump itself, a complete sump pump system includes:
* Discharge Pipe: This pipe carries water from the pump out of your home. It must be properly sized and sloped to ensure efficient water removal. * Check Valve: Installed on the discharge pipe, this valve prevents water that has been pumped out from flowing back into the sump pit once the pump turns off. * Power Source: Sump pumps require a dedicated electrical circuit to ensure reliable operation, especially during heavy usage.

Common Causes of Sump Pump Failure
Understanding why sump pumps fail can help homeowners take preventative measures:
1. Power Outages: The most common cause of failure. Without electricity, an electric sump pump cannot operate. This highlights the critical need for a reliable battery backup system, especially in areas prone to storms. 2. Stuck Float Switches: Debris in the sump pit or a misaligned float can prevent the switch from activating the pump, causing water to overflow. 3. Motor Burnout/Overheating: Continuous operation due to excessive water inflow or an undersized pump can lead to motor failure. This is particularly common during prolonged heavy rainfall. 4. Clogged Impeller or Discharge Pipes: Sediment, gravel, or other debris can clog the pump's impeller, reducing its efficiency or causing it to seize. Similarly, blockages in the discharge pipe, including frozen pipes in winter, will prevent water from being expelled. 5. Old Age/Wear and Tear: Like any mechanical device, sump pumps have a finite lifespan, typically 7-10 years. Components wear out over time, leading to decreased performance and eventual failure. 6. Undersized Pump: If the pump's capacity is insufficient for the volume of water entering the sump pit, it can become overwhelmed, leading to continuous running and eventual burnout, or simply failing to keep up with the inflow.

Best Practices for Sump Pump Longevity
Proactive maintenance can significantly extend the life of your sump pump and prevent unexpected failures:
* Regular Cleaning of Sump Pit: Periodically remove debris, sediment, and gravel from the sump pit to prevent clogs and ensure the float switch operates freely. * Testing the Float Switch: Every few months, pour a bucket of water into the sump pit to ensure the float rises, activates the pump, and the pump expels the water efficiently. This simple test can identify potential issues before they become emergencies. * Ensuring Discharge Line is Clear: Regularly check the outdoor discharge pipe for obstructions, especially during colder months when freezing can occur. Ensure the discharge point is clear and directs water well away from your foundation. * Considering a Battery Backup System: For Richmond homes, a battery backup sump pump is a highly recommended investment. Common Mistakes to Avoid
Avoiding these common pitfalls can save Richmond homeowners significant headaches and expenses:
1. Ignoring Warning Signs: Don't dismiss unusual noises, continuous running, or infrequent operation. These are often early indicators of a problem. 2. Failing to Test Regularly: Neglecting to test your sump pump means you might only discover a problem during a heavy rain event, when it's too late. 3. Not Having a Battery Backup: In a flood-prone area like Richmond, relying solely on an electric sump pump without a backup during power outages is a significant risk. 4. Improper Discharge Pipe Routing: Discharging water too close to your foundation or directly into a neighbour's property can lead to new drainage problems or disputes. 5. DIY Repairs Without Proper Knowledge: Attempting complex repairs without the necessary expertise can cause further damage, void warranties, and create safety hazards.
